Summary

Our daily schedules are busy, so it's no wonder we're surprised when all of a sudden it's a new season. If we don't intentionally stop to think about them, they pass us by! In this episode, Emily and Laura share how incorporating gospel reminders into your year can help your family remember God's sovereignty and story of redemption. It's not another burden or thing to check off a list, but rather a chance to bring joy into your home as you remember Christ in every season.
